ansible-role-certbot/tasks/install-from-source.yml
2020-07-01 21:23:05 +03:00

17 lines
481 B
YAML

---
- name: Clone Certbot into configured directory.
git:
repo: "{{ certbot_repo }}"
dest: "{{ certbot_dir }}"
version: "{{ certbot_version }}"
update: "{{ certbot_keep_updated }}"
force: true
- name: Install certbot-dns-digitalocean
shell: "cd {{certbot_dir}}/{{ item }} && {{ python_executable }} setup.py install"
with_items: "{{ certbot_dns_providers }}"
- name: Set Certbot script variable.
set_fact:
certbot_script: "/usr/local/bin/certbot"